sample-groovy-mongodb-rest

Simple example of todoApp using [Spark] (http://sparkjava.com), [MongoDB] (http://www.mongodb.org), [Groovy] (http://groovy-lang.org), [Jongo] (http://jongo.org) and [Java8] (http://www.oracle.com/technetwork/java/javase/overview/java8-2100321.html)

I started to work with Mongo for the first time with nodejs, it was a great experience with nodejs (I really like javascript... Really!!!), but why couldn't it be nice using groovy? So I decided to join the best of two worlds using NoSQL (Not-Only SQL) with my favorite programming language

This project needs to:

  • Be easy to change
  • Be fast
  • Be readable
  • Be scalable
  • Have DAOs really reusable, not like SQL (String select = "SELECT * FROM TABLE WHERE X = ?")

Running with Vagrant

Within your terminal/prompt/powershell run the following commands (Ctrl + C) (Ctrl + V)

vagrant up
mvn compile exec:java

Running on Cloud 9

Within your terminal run the following commands (Ctrl + C) (Ctrl + V)

mongod --smallfiles &
wget -qO- https://gist.github.com/MartinsThiago/a7e55bbffb7391713388/raw/jdk8_precise.sh | sh
wget -qO- https://gist.github.com/MartinsThiago/7d1f3274838103327646/raw/install-maven-3.2.5.sh | sh
wget -qO- https://gist.github.com/MartinsThiago/486d297e89fbf89b0906/raw/c9_mavenrunner.sh | bash
mvn compile exec:java

The command above installs jdk 8, maven 3.2.5, maven runner and starts mongodb
